Start Your Trip with Radhanagar Beach

Most guests staying with us prefer visiting Radhanagar Beach on their first evening, and honestly, that is one of the best ways to begin your Havelock holiday.

Radhanagar is not a beach you should rush through between two activities. Reach before sunset, take a slow walk, sit by the shore and watch the light change over the sea. For many travellers, this is the moment the Andaman holiday truly begins.

The beach is known for its soft white sand, open shoreline, clean surroundings and peaceful sunset views. It is ideal for couples, families and anyone who wants to experience the natural beauty of Havelock without too much noise or crowd.

Local guide tip from Elysian

Keep Radhanagar for the evening. Do not club it with too many other activities on the same day. Let it be the slow, beautiful start to your island experience.

Keep Water Sports for the First Half of the Day

If you are planning snorkelling, sea walking, jet skiing or other water activities at Elephant Beach, try to keep it for the first half of the day. The weather and sea conditions are usually better earlier, and it also gives you enough time to return and relax later.

Many first-time travellers make the mistake of packing water sports, beach hopping, cafe visits and sunset into one single day. It sounds exciting on paper, but on an island, this can quickly become tiring.

Havelock is best enjoyed when your mornings are active and your evenings are slow.

Local guide tip from Elysian

Plan Elephant Beach or water sports in the morning. Come back, rest at the property, enjoy the pool and keep the evening free for dinner or a beach visit.

Try Scuba Diving, But Plan It Properly

Havelock is one of the best places in India to try scuba diving. Even if you are a beginner, trained instructors can help you experience the underwater world safely.

Scuba diving is beautiful, but it requires time and energy. Do not plan it in a rush, especially if you have a ferry transfer on the same day. Keep your schedule light so that you can enjoy the dive without stress.

For honeymoon couples and friend groups, scuba diving often becomes one of the most memorable parts of the trip.

Local guide tip from Elysian

If scuba diving is important for you, keep it on a separate morning and do not combine it with a packed sightseeing plan.

Visit Kalapathar Beach for a Quieter Side of Havelock

If Radhanagar is grand and famous, Kalapathar Beach is quieter and more peaceful. The drive towards Kalapathar itself is beautiful, with coastal views and tropical greenery along the way.

The beach is known for its blue water, black rocks and calm surroundings. It is a good place for photographs, slow walks and quiet conversations. If you are travelling as a couple or looking for a peaceful beach moment, Kalapathar is worth adding to your itinerary.

Local guide tip from Elysian

Kalapathar is best enjoyed without rushing. Carry water, keep your camera ready and go when you want a quieter beach experience.

Do Not Overpack Your Havelock Itinerary

This is one of the most important things we tell our guests. Havelock is not a city destination where you need to cover ten points in a day. The charm of the island lies in its pace.

Keep time for a relaxed breakfast, pool time, a slow beach walk, a nap after water sports, a peaceful dinner and a conversation under the stars. These small moments often become the best memories of the trip.

Local guide tip from Elysian

For a 3-night stay, keep at least one half-day completely free. Do not plan anything. Let the island decide the mood.

Do Not Forget to Try the Rasgullas of Havelock

Here is one recommendation that many travel blogs will not tell you: when you are in Havelock, do not forget to try the rasgullas of Havelock Island. They are soft, fresh, sweet and honestly one of the best desserts you will find during your island trip.

After a beach day or a local meal, a good rasgulla feels like the perfect sweet ending. Many guests are surprised to discover how good the local sweets can be here.

Local guide tip from Elysian

Ask locally for fresh rasgullas and try them when they are soft and freshly made. It is a simple dessert, but it has a special charm in Havelock.

A Simple 3-Day Havelock Plan by Elysian Local Guides

DaySuggested Plan
Day 1Arrive by ferry from Port Blair, check in, relax for a while and keep the evening for Radhanagar Beach. Watch the sunset and return for a relaxed dinner.
Day 2Start early for Elephant Beach and water activities. Come back by afternoon, rest at the property, spend time by the pool and keep the evening light.
Day 3Choose scuba diving if you want adventure. If you want a slower day, visit Kalapathar Beach and explore the quieter side of Havelock. End with good food, local sweets and a peaceful island evening.
